import json
from datetime import datetime
from freezegun import freeze_time
from homeassistant.components.weather import (ATTR_CONDITION_CLOUDY,
ATTR_CONDITION_PARTLYCLOUDY,
ATTR_CONDITION_RAINY, Forecast)
from pytest_homeassistant_custom_component.common import load_fixture
from custom_components.irm_kmi.coordinator import IrmKmiCoordinator
from custom_components.irm_kmi.data import IrmKmiForecast
def get_api_data() -> dict:
fixture: str = "forecast.json"
return json.loads(load_fixture(fixture))
@freeze_time(datetime.fromisoformat('2023-12-26T18:30:00.028724'))
def test_current_weather() -> None:
api_data = get_api_data()
result = IrmKmiCoordinator.process_api_data(api_data).get('current_weather')
expected = {
'condition': ATTR_CONDITION_CLOUDY,
'temperature': 7,
'wind_speed': 5,
'wind_gust_speed': None,
'wind_bearing': 'WSW',
'pressure': 1020,
'uv_index': .7
}
assert result == expected
@freeze_time(datetime.fromisoformat('2023-12-26T18:30:00.028724'))
def test_daily_forecast() -> None:
api_data = get_api_data().get('for', {}).get('daily')
result = IrmKmiCoordinator.daily_list_to_forecast(api_data)
assert isinstance(result, list)
assert len(result) == 8
expected = IrmKmiForecast(
datetime='2023-12-27',
condition=ATTR_CONDITION_PARTLYCLOUDY,
native_precipitation=0,
native_temperature=9,
native_templow=4,
native_wind_gust_speed=50,
native_wind_speed=20,
precipitation_probability=0,
wind_bearing='S',
is_daytime=True,
text_fr='Bar',
text_nl='Foo'
)
assert result[1] == expected
@freeze_time(datetime.fromisoformat('2023-12-26T18:30:00.028724'))
def test_hourly_forecast() -> None:
api_data = get_api_data().get('for', {}).get('hourly')
result = IrmKmiCoordinator.hourly_list_to_forecast(api_data)
assert isinstance(result, list)
assert len(result) == 49
expected = Forecast(
datetime='2023-12-27T02:00:00',
condition=ATTR_CONDITION_RAINY,
native_precipitation=.98,
native_temperature=8,
native_templow=None,
native_wind_gust_speed=None,
native_wind_speed=15,
precipitation_probability=70,
wind_bearing='S',
native_pressure=1020,
is_daytime=False
)
assert result[8] == expected
